在当今的数字化时代,企业和个人对于数据存储和访问的需求日益增长,为了满足这些需求,服务器架构的设计变得至关重要,主从服务器架构作为一种高效、可靠的解决方案,被广泛应用于各种场景,本文将深入探讨主从服务器架构的概念、工作原理、优势以及实施过程中的注意事项,帮助读者更好地理解和应用这一技术。
一、主从服务器架构概述
主从服务器架构,也称为复制或镜像架构,是指通过将一台服务器(主服务器)上的数据复制到另一台或多台服务器(从服务器)上,以实现数据的冗余存储和负载均衡,在这种架构中,主服务器负责处理客户端的请求并更新数据,而从服务器则作为备份,随时准备在主服务器发生故障时接管服务。
二、工作原理
1、数据复制:主服务器在处理完客户端的请求后,会将更新的数据同步到从服务器上,这一过程可以是实时的,也可以是按照一定的时间间隔进行,具体取决于系统的配置和需求。
2、故障检测与切换:当主服务器出现故障时,系统需要能够迅速检测到并自动将从服务器提升为主服务器,以继续提供服务,这通常涉及到心跳机制、健康检查等技术。
3、数据一致性:在主从复制过程中,确保数据的一致性是一个重要挑战,常见的解决方案包括使用事务日志、快照等技术来保证数据的完整性和准确性。
三、优势分析
1、高可用性:通过主从服务器架构,即使主服务器发生故障,从服务器也能迅速接管服务,确保系统的持续运行。
2、负载均衡:多台从服务器可以共同承担客户端的请求,有效减轻单台服务器的压力,提高系统的整体性能。
3、数据安全:数据在多个服务器上冗余存储,降低了因硬件故障导致的数据丢失风险。
4、易于扩展:随着业务的发展,可以轻松地添加更多的从服务器来应对不断增长的数据存储和访问需求。
四、实施过程中的注意事项
1、选择合适的复制策略:根据业务需求和系统特性,选择适合的数据复制策略,如异步复制、同步复制或半同步复制。
2、优化网络配置:主从服务器之间的数据传输需要占用网络带宽,因此需要合理配置网络参数,以确保数据传输的效率和稳定性。
3、监控与维护:定期对主从服务器进行监控和维护,及时发现并解决潜在的问题,确保系统的稳定性和可靠性。
4、安全性考虑:在数据传输和存储过程中,需要采取必要的安全措施,如数据加密、访问控制等,以保护数据的安全性和隐私性。
五、应用场景与实践建议
主从服务器架构适用于多种场景,包括但不限于:
Web服务:通过主从服务器架构实现Web服务的高可用性和负载均衡。
数据库系统:在数据库系统中应用主从复制技术,提高数据的可靠性和查询性能。
文件存储:利用主从服务器架构实现文件的冗余存储和快速访问。
在实际应用中,建议根据具体业务需求和系统环境进行定制化设计,对于对数据一致性要求较高的场景,可以选择同步复制策略;而对于对性能要求更高的场景,则可以考虑使用异步复制或半同步复制策略,还需要关注系统的可扩展性和可维护性,以便在未来的业务发展中能够轻松地进行升级和扩展。
六、结论与展望
主从服务器架构作为一种成熟且高效的服务器架构方案,已经在多个领域得到了广泛应用,它不仅提高了系统的可用性和性能,还增强了数据的安全性和可靠性,随着技术的不断进步和业务需求的不断变化,主从服务器架构将继续发展和完善,为企业和个人提供更加优质、高效的服务支持,我们可以期待看到更多创新的主从服务器架构解决方案的出现,以满足更加复杂和多样化的应用场景需求。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态